Transaction 3652430000b750fc93f97955da31716540950aeb3e76ac09cd522d3303b7a62f

1 Input
2 Outputs
  • 3652430000b750fc93f97955da31716540950aeb3e76ac09cd522d3303b7a62f:0
  • value  63678661
    address  1CCPSDwDvsq1uLDwb5ivecT7Gq54RTqDyM
  • 3652430000b750fc93f97955da31716540950aeb3e76ac09cd522d3303b7a62f:1
  • value  20325800
    address  15DnChXnBdZpqRtNiBTho9jZnUYFRgkf33